Output 0880eceac099ba593663cbebb0195b8711056e33b06820a7b0cca85c3723fd9c:20

value
4527642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1ee1aad433d77ac70a51a650908650a49a5449a OP_EQUAL
address
3KNRaLWxehfeDKxtSqdRtepHSD2Bs9b3h5
transaction
0880eceac099ba593663cbebb0195b8711056e33b06820a7b0cca85c3723fd9c
spent
true